Thanks to its announcement at last year’s E3, we’ve known for the last 12 months that Microsoft would be focusing on showcasing the power of Project Scorpio or, as we now know it, the Xbox One X, at this year’s event, and what better way to do that than with a new Forza title? As you’d suspect, the latest entry in Turn 10’s revered racing series is going to look better than ever before on One X, but you don’t need to take out word for it.

Check out the first gameplay for Forza Motorsport 7 above and be amazed at its sheer visual beauty. If your jaw is firmly on the floor at the trailer’s end, don’t be alarmed, ours was too.

From rain-soaked tarmac to sun-scorched deserts, there’s no shortage of environmental beauty on show in this trailer here, and that’s not even taking into account the cars, which zip around at blistering speed in glorious 60 fps. We’ll no doubt be seeing much more of Forza Motorsport 7 over the coming days, weeks and months, but in the meantime, rest assured that Turn 10’s doing its utmost to make sure the sequel is the most advanced racing game ever created when it launches later this year.

Forza Motorsport 7 is out October 3 for Xbox One and Windows, with an Xbox One X launch to presumably follow as and when it becomes available.
